Typical Maintenance Needs

Sash windows can deal with numerous issues that necessitate maintenance, consisting of:

  • Paint and Finish: Over time, the paint can use, peeling or fading, requiring repainting.
  • Weather condition Sealing: Poor sealing can result in drafts, necessitating replacement of weather condition removing or caulking.
  • Mechanics: Sash cables or weights can wear, causing the windows being challenging to open or close.
  • Glass Replacement: Cracks or fogging may need glass panes to be replaced.
  • Frame Repair: Rotting or damage to the wood frames might require repairs or replacements.

Estimated Maintenance Costs

The cost for maintenance depends on various elements, consisting of the scope of work needed, materials used, and whether you employ a professional or do it yourself. Below is a breakdown of approximated expenses:

Maintenance TaskApproximated CostNotes
Repainting₤ 300 - ₤ 800 per windowCost differs with window size and prep work
Weather Stripping Replacement₤ 100 - ₤ 400 per windowCost depends on materials and labor
Sash Cord Replacement₤ 50 - ₤ 150 per windowConsists of products and labor
Glass Pane Replacement₤ 200 - ₤ 600 per paneDepending on size and type of glass
Frame Repair/Replacement₤ 150 - ₤ 500 per windowExpenses vary commonly based upon damage
Yearly Inspection₤ 100 - ₤ 150 per windowPreventative check-up costs

Factors to consider When Budgeting

  1. Window Size and Style: Larger or more elaborate windows usually cost more to maintain.
  2. Material Quality: Using top quality products may increase the preliminary cost but can conserve cash long-term by extending life expectancy.
  3. Place: Geographical place can affect labor expenses and schedule of materials.
  4. Do it yourself vs. Professional Help: Homeowners with experience may save money on labor costs but should consider their time and the learning curve.

Tips for Effective Sash Window Maintenance

Appropriate maintenance can extend the life of sash windows and enhance their functionality. Here are some useful ideas:

  1. Regular Inspections: Periodically check windows for indications of wear or damage. Early detection can prevent more pricey repair work down the road.
  2. Keep Windows Clean: Regularly tidy the glass and frames to avoid damage from dirt and moisture accumulation.
  3. Repaint When Necessary: Repainting must be carried out a minimum of every 5-7 years, depending upon the environment and direct exposure to elements.
  4. Weatherproofing: Yearly assessment and maintenance of weather condition stripping and seals can boost energy effectiveness and comfort.
  5. Expert Maintenance: Consider hiring experts for more complicated tasks such as sash cable replacement or frame repair to make sure quality work.

FAQ

How Often Should I Maintain My Sash Windows?

Homeowners must go for a yearly evaluation and upkeep check. Nevertheless, substantial jobs such as repainting or changing weather removing might be required every few years, depending on wear and tear.

Can I Maintain Sash Windows Myself?

Yes, many jobs can be done as DIY projects, such as cleaning, minor painting, and replacing weather removing. Nevertheless, more complex repair work, consisting of sash cable replacement or frame repair work, might need professional support.

Are Sash Windows Energy Efficient?

While standard sash windows might not be as energy-efficient as contemporary designs, proper upkeep, and upgrades-- like double-glazing-- can considerably enhance their insulation residential or commercial properties.

What Are the Signs That My Sash Windows Need Repair?

Try to find signs such as problem opening or closing, visible fractures in glass, rotting wood, and drafts when closed. Resolving these problems without delay can prevent additional damage.
